					<description><![CDATA[<p>Wind power is the transformation of wind energy into a usable and universally-accepted form of energy, such as electricity. Wind turbines are used to make electricity, while wind mills are used for mechanical power or sails to propel ships.</p>

					<description><![CDATA[<p>The new Jaguar C-X75 embodies three main goals of its designers and engineers: 0-to-60 performance in less than four seconds, a top speed of more than 200 miles per hour, and "green" certification. The C-X75 is like a dream-come-true concept for a vehicle, and was exhibited at the 2010 Los Angeles Auto Show, on November 28th.</p>
